Job type: Full-time About This Role As a Project Lead in the Advanced Manufacturing Engineering group, you will be responsible for driving both strategic and tactical execution of all aspects of New Product Introduction (NPI) activities. This includes ensuring the successful transfer of products and processes from development into full-scale production. Key Responsibilities Collaborate with R&D, Design, and Manufacturing teams to define test requirements for new products. Design and develop test plans, procedures, and fixtures for functional, in-circuit, and system-level testing. Lead the implementation and validation of test systems for pilot and production builds. Support prototype and pilot builds, ensuring BOM accuracy, process documentation, and issue resolution. Analyze test data to identify trends, root causes of failures, and opportunities for process improvement. Participate in design and process reviews, including PFMEA and control plan development. Support Design for Testability (DFT) initiatives to ensure efficient and effective test coverage. Work with suppliers and contract manufacturers to transfer test processes and ensure readiness for volume production. Maintain documentation for test procedures, equipment calibration, and validation reports. Drive continuous improvement in test yield, cycle time, and cost. Ensure compliance with industry standards, regulatory requirements, and internal quality systems. Basic Qualifications Bachelor’s Degree 3+ years of experience in test engineering, preferably in a manufacturing or NPI environment. 2+ years of Experience with PCB-level in-circuit testing (e.g., Agilent, Spea, Checksum), functional test systems, and data acquisition hardware. Preferred Qualifications BS Electrical Engineering or related field Strong knowledge of functional test methodologies, instrumentation, and automation tools (e.g., LabVIEW, TestStand). Solid understanding of DFM/DFA principles, lean manufacturing, and quality systems. Excellent problem-solving skills and attention to detail. Strong communication and cross-functional collaboration skills. Solid technical and theoretical background in electronics. Experience in product and process development for the electronics/electro-mechanical industry, including circuit board assembly and test processes. Proficiency in statistical data analysis tools.
